Many vegetables are cheap, definitely moreso than supplements/vitamins. The benefits extracted from any fruits and vegetables are also not manufactured efficiently in supplements. We still do not fully understand why certain foods give us the benefits they do, but it is clearly the interaction among many properties. This is why antioxidants in fruits are so useful, but antioxidant supplements cause harm, as shown in many studies easily found online.
